KPCCC provides residential services
for behaviorally and emotionally disturbed adolescents who cannot be maintained at home or in foster care. Two five bed facilities,
Long Term and the Hutchings Home, serve youth and each has a live-in Family Teaching Couple that assists youth in addressing
treatment issues including relationships with authority figures, peer relationships, rational problem solving, family values,

KPCCC has one five bed emergency
shelter, known as the Dimmick Retreat, which provides temporary housing to youth while stabilizing their behaviors so
that they may be placed in a less restrictive environment. Live in staff in our facilities model healthy family living and
assist youth in addressing treatment issues including relationships with authority figures, peer relationships, rational problem

KPCCC provides Family Support
and Family Preservation services to help parents address their parenting needs and concerns. We offer
a variety of parenting classes that provide a supportive environment for parents to learn techniques essential to successful
parenting. KPCCC trains and supports Therapeutic Foster Homes for youth who are unable to return to
their homes. Aftercare Services are provided for youth transitioning from the shelter to home. For
